सांस्कृतिक पृष्ठभूमि
Every day of Holy Week is prefixed with 'Μεγάλη' (e.g., Μεγάλη Τρίτη). This reinforces the idea of 'Big' meaning 'Sacred' or 'Significant'. Greeks often use this phrase to emphasize their hard work to their peers, reflecting a culture where 'being busy' is a sign of being needed. The 'Big Day' in Greece often involves 300+ guests. The scale of the event matches the scale of the phrase. Before major football matches (like Olympiacos vs Panathinaikos), sports newspapers always use 'Η Μεγάλη Μέρα' in their headlines.
Personalize it
Add 'μου', 'σου', 'του' to make it personal: 'Η μεγάλη μου μέρα' (My big day).
Gender Check
Never say 'Μεγάλο μέρα'. 'Μέρα' is feminine, always.

Sarcasm Alert
You can use it sarcastically for a very boring day: 'Ω, τι μεγάλη μέρα!' (Oh, what a big day!).
Holy Week
Remember that during Easter, this phrase takes on a very specific religious meaning.
